Abstract

A respiratory therapy mask, comprising: a mask body, which is provided with a frame, a first universal bearing seat is fixed on the frame, and a first spherical groove is formed on the first universal bearing seat; the fixing seat is fixed on the mask body and is provided with a second universal bearing seat and a matching part; a second spherical groove adjacent to the first spherical groove is formed on the second universal bearing seat; the matching part protrudes backwards from the second universal bearing seat; the universal connecting pipe is rotatably arranged on the mask body and the fixed seat and protrudes from the front edge of the mask body, and a ball joint is formed at the rear end of the universal connecting pipe and rotatably arranged in the first spherical groove and the second spherical groove. The universal rotary ball joint can enable a breathing tube connected with the respiratory therapy mask to rotate to a proper direction at will and avoid the excessive bending of the pipeline.

Technical field
The present invention is about a kind of face shield, espespecially a kind of respiratory therapy face shield, it can connect the air tube of a breathing equipment, and can make air tube carry out universal rotational, no matter make the patient with respect to which position of breathing equipment, air tube all can turn to suitable direction, avoids the air tube overflexing and causes gas to be supplied with having some setbacks, even to cause the problem that causes inward mask leakage because pullling.
Background technology
The respiratory therapy face shield is that a kind of sufferer head that is worn on connects a breathing equipment for sufferer, the use of breathing by breathing equipment.The U.S. discloses No. 2009/0044808 patent application case and discloses a kind of respiratory therapy face shield, it has a cover body and a headband, this face shield body is arranged at the nose place of sufferer, and the face shield body be provided with two nasal tubes in case respectively against and slightly stretch into the nostril and guarantee that oxygen can be transported in the sufferer nasal cavity, this outer mask body can connect the air tube of a breathing equipment, so that breathing equipment energy delivering oxygen is in the sufferer nasal cavity.This headband is arranged on the face shield body, can restraint in the sufferer head, guarantees that the face shield body can be fixed in sufferer nose place really.
Yet, only be fixed with general fixed form between above-mentioned face shield body and air tube, and can't rotate for air tube opposite face cover body.When the relative position of breathing equipment and sufferer changes, air tube must bend in different directions, cause the air tube inner passage to narrow down and affect the flow velocity of oxygen delivery if bending degree is excessive, even air tube too crooked and easily and breathing equipment be separated from each other, or break away from the face shield body is unexpected, cause treatment to be interrupted and jeopardize sufferer life.
Summary of the invention
The inventor causes because can't relatively rotate between traditional respiratory therapy face shield and air tube the problem that air tube easily bends affects oxygen delivery, improves its not enough and disappearance, and then invents out a kind of respiratory therapy face shield.
Main purpose of the present invention is to provide a kind of respiratory therapy face shield, it can connect the air tube of a breathing equipment, and can make air tube carry out universal rotational, no matter make the patient with respect to which position of breathing equipment, air tube all can turn to suitable direction, avoids the air tube overflexing and causes oxygen to be supplied with having some setbacks even causing air tube and respiratory therapy face shield accidental separation.
